The first of three Texas conferences on America’s first ladies was held recently at the George Bush Presidential Library. The George W. Bush and Lyndon B. Johnson presidential libraries will host the next two conferences in 2012.

Over the next hour and fifteen minutes, we’ll hear about the evolving influence and political power of first ladies from the director of the Eleanor Roosevelt Papers, the curator of the Smithsonian’s first ladies’ exhibit, and the eldest daughter of President Johnson and Lady Bird Johnson.

This event was organized by Anita McBride, former Chief of Staff to First Lady Laura Bush.
